About Us

Vinarchy. Redefining Wine.

Established in 2025 following the merger of Accolade Wines and Pernod Ricard Winemakers, Vinarchy is an exceptional global wine company committed to redefining wine.

Crafting extraordinary wines in Australia, New Zealand, Spain, Italy, South Africa, Chile and the United States, and sharing them in almost every corner of the world, we are relentlessly innovative, ambitious and imaginative at every stage from grape to glass.

About The Role

The National Account Executive will support day to day account management with Route to Market partners as well as end customers within our diverse On-Trade account, based in Scotland (remote).

Key Responsibilities Include

Reporting & Forecasting: Involved in forecasting for Regional Groups to meet Demand Control targets Account Administration: Promotional tracking and pricing in Anaplan (Vinarchy P&P IT System) Business Development: Develop buyer relationships to identify future opportunities for promo activity and new listings Budget management: Manage and deliver budgeted GP to National Group targets Wider Team Support: Assist Channel Controller with ad hoc projects & reports, lend support to other On Trade National accounts as required. Support Trade Marketing Manager with activation information required Analysis: Work with Category Insight Team across total customer portfolio to support listings and promotions Activation & Execution: Understands customers business model and promotional cycle to ensure our brands are showcased to drive volume and profit Monitoring: Visit key customer outlets to ensure promotions are being implemented Strategic Planning/Delivery: Execute and deliver the Business plan for identified targets

What You’ll Bring

Experience: At least 1 year experience as a NAE in an FMCG environment within On Trade Account Management: Previous experience of account/customer management ideally with direct P&L customer responsibility. Selling & Negotiation Skills: Demonstrate strong selling abilities to drive business growth and secure profitable deals with customers. Forecasting & Analysis: Ability to analyse data to build arguments for commercial benefit Passion For Product: Exhibit genuine enthusiasm and knowledge about the products, ensuring compelling communication and customer engagement. Customer Focused: Prioritise customer needs and deliver exceptional service to build lasting relationships and loyalty. Communication: Communicate clearly and effectively with customers, teams, and stakeholders, fostering collaboration and understanding. Builds Proactive Working Relationships: Cultivate and maintain positive relationships with colleagues, customers, and external partners to support mutual success. Results Orientated: Focus on achieving specific targets and outcomes, driving performance and contributing to the success of the business.
